About the neighborhood

Inverness

Located in Inverness City Centre within a 5-minute walk of Victorian Market, Black Friars is within a 15-minute stroll of Inverness Castle. This 9-room, 4-star bed & breakfast welcomes guests with conveniences like a restaurant, a bar/lounge, and free in-room WiFi.

About this property

Black Friars

Bed & breakfast with a restaurant, 8-minute walk to Inverness Castle
Guests of Black Friars have access to free WiFi in public areas. Front-desk staff can help with luggage storage, and provide local restaurant recommendations. If you like to take your furry friend along on your adventures, this pet-friendly property offers food and water bowls.
Flat-screen TVs come with digital channels, and free WiFi keeps guests connected. Bathrooms offer hair dryers and designer toiletries. Sitting areas, coffee makers, and portable fans are also standard.
